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The vehicle passed its most recent MOT on 2026-01-22 at 39,992 miles, with no critical failures recorded. However, both front tyres were noted as worn close to the legal limit and on the edge, indicating potential alignment or suspension issues. No other defects were flagged, suggesting the maintenance trend remains stable. The absence of prior MOT records or recurring faults implies the car has not exhibited systemic mechanical or structural problems in its short testing history. The vehicle’s mileage of 39,992 miles at 3 years old equates to an average of 13,331 miles annually, which is above the typical range for its age. This suggests frequent use, increasing the likelihood of accelerated wear on consumables like tyres, brake pads, and suspension components. The lack of historical MOT data limits insight into long-term trends, but the single test does not reveal any significant deterioration in critical systems. A buyer should prioritise inspecting the front tyres for immediate replacement and checking for uneven wear patterns, which may indicate alignment or suspension bush wear. While the MOT did not flag brake or suspension issues, high mileage warrants scrutiny of brake discs, calipers, and coil springs for corrosion or binding. Structural integrity and exhaust emissions were not mentioned, but these should still be verified during a physical inspection to confirm the car’s overall condition.
